Master Order Execution Techniques to Elevate Your Trading Success
Define Order Characteristics to Optimize Trading Results

An immediate or cancel (IOC) order represents a precise trading command that necessitates swift execution, either in its entirety or partially. If the order isn't filled immediately, any remaining balance is automatically voided. This feature is crucial in fast-moving markets where timing is of the essence. By allowing only the executable parts of an order to be processed, traders maintain efficiency and accuracy in their transactions, ultimately enhancing their trading strategies and success rates.
In the high-velocity environments of foreign exchange or cryptocurrency markets, the ability to execute orders without delay is vital for a successful trading strategy. Traders often leverage IOC orders to seize fleeting opportunities while managing the risks linked to price volatility. This tactical approach enables them to manage their portfolios more effectively, especially during phases of substantial market changes, ensuring they maximize potential profits while minimizing losses.
Evaluate the Duration of Orders for Strategic Trading Decisions
The duration of an immediate or cancel order is governed by strict time constraints that dictate how quickly orders are processed. Upon submission of an IOC order, the system immediately attempts to execute it at the best available price. If the order remains unfulfilled, any leftover quantities are cancelled right away, thus preventing outdated orders from cluttering the market and disrupting trading strategies.
This approach is particularly advantageous in markets defined by rapid price changes. Traders can sidestep complications related to unfulfilled orders that could derail their strategies or lead to unexpected expenses. By utilizing IOC orders, traders maintain agility and responsiveness to evolving market dynamics, allowing them to adapt quickly to new information and shifting conditions.
Implement Core Strategies for Effective Order Execution
- Ensure immediate execution of the entire order or a portion of it.
- Automatically cancel any unfilled quantities.
- Ideal for fast-paced trading environments.
- Minimize the risk of stale orders impacting market prices.
- Enhance trading efficiency by shortening the order lifespan.
The foundational guidelines surrounding immediate or cancel orders emphasize clarity and efficiency in trading operations. By focusing on immediate execution, traders can reduce the risks tied to delayed orders. This principle is particularly vital in markets where prices can change swiftly, enabling traders to respond adeptly to new data or market shifts, thus maintaining a competitive edge.
The automatic cancellation of unfulfilled segments preserves the integrity of orders. Traders face fewer unforeseen consequences from lingering orders that could disrupt their overall trading strategies. Such clarity in execution rules is essential for effective trading in volatile market conditions, empowering traders to make informed decisions confidently.
Adopt Effective Strategies to Minimize Market Disruption

Crafting effective trading strategies is essential for reducing the impact of large trades on prevailing market prices. Significant orders can result in price slippage, where the execution price diverges from the expected price due to the size of the order. By utilizing immediate or cancel orders, traders can prevent large trades from altering market prices, thereby maintaining stability and confidence in their trading activities.
Leveraging IOC orders enables traders to implement their strategies without causing unnecessary market disruption. This is particularly crucial in asset classes with lower liquidity, where sizable trades can significantly influence price levels. By strategically employing IOC orders, traders can achieve efficient execution while safeguarding market integrity and ensuring their trading activities do not negatively affect the broader market environment.
Ensure Compliance with Regulatory Standards for Safe Trading
Adhering to established financial regulations is crucial for ensuring that all order executions comply with legal standards. Regulatory authorities across various jurisdictions enforce rules designed to protect market participants from fraudulent practices. Immediate or cancel orders must conform to these regulations to promote transparency and accountability within the trading ecosystem, fostering a safe environment for all traders.
Traders should stay updated on the specific regulations that apply to their region or the markets they engage with. Compliance not only protects individual traders but also bolsters the overall integrity of financial markets. By adhering to regulatory guidelines, traders contribute to a more stable trading environment that benefits all market participants, fostering trust and confidence throughout the trading community.
Gain Expert Knowledge on Immediate or Cancel Orders
Analyze Timing Strategies for Effective Trading Execution

Timing is essential for the successful execution of immediate or cancel orders. Trading experts regularly analyze specific entry windows to optimize fill rates while minimizing exposure to market volatility. By understanding market conditions and strategically timing their orders, traders can significantly improve their chances of executing successfully, thereby enhancing their overall trading performance.
Expert analyses frequently involve advanced trading tools and algorithms that assess market depth and liquidity levels. By using these tools, traders can identify the most favorable moments to place their orders, maximizing fill rates. Rapid validation protocols can confirm an order's viability before execution, further reducing risk and increasing the likelihood of successful trades.
Execute Practical Steps for Successful Order Configuration
Setting up immediate or cancel orders requires thoughtful planning and configuration. Professionals recommend establishing alerts and thresholds ahead of time that align with individual risk tolerances and market momentum shifts. By defining these parameters, traders can react promptly when conditions are favorable, ensuring timely execution of their orders.
One effective method is to use trading platforms that offer customizable order types and alerts. This functionality enables traders to receive notifications when specific criteria are met, facilitating the swift execution of IOC orders. Regularly reviewing trading strategies is also crucial to maintain alignment with evolving market dynamics, ensuring traders remain competitive and effective in their trading pursuits.
Explore Real-World Applications of Immediate or Cancel Orders
Real-world scenarios illustrate the practical application of immediate or cancel orders in trading. For example, a trader might adjust their IOC order parameters during a trading session to achieve partial fills that align with broader portfolio strategies. This adaptability fosters more dynamic trading techniques, especially in rapidly changing market environments where flexibility is key to success.
Case studies from experienced traders often showcase instances where immediate or cancel orders have been effectively utilized to capitalize on short-term market swings. These examples provide invaluable insights into how professionals modify their strategies in real-time, demonstrating the effective use of IOC orders to enhance trading outcomes and achieve financial objectives.
Identify Limitations and Risks Associated with IOC Orders
While immediate or cancel orders offer multiple advantages, market experts caution against relying exclusively on this order type. In illiquid markets, for example, partial executions may hinder intended hedging strategies and unexpectedly increase overall transaction costs. Recognizing these risks is crucial for traders to maintain effective trading practices and navigate potential challenges.
Traders must understand that market conditions can greatly influence the effectiveness of IOC orders. Rapid changes in supply and demand can reduce the probability of order fulfillment, emphasizing the need for thorough pre-trade analysis. By acknowledging these limitations, traders can navigate market complexities more effectively and refine their overall trading strategies.
Contrast Immediate or Cancel Orders with Other Order Types
When evaluating immediate or cancel orders, it is essential to compare them with other order types, such as fill or kill and good till cancelled options. Each type serves distinct trading goals and is influenced by current liquidity conditions across various asset classes. Understanding these differences enables traders to choose the most appropriate order type based on their specific trading objectives.
Immediate or cancel orders are particularly advantageous for traders seeking quick execution without residual orders remaining in the market. In contrast, fill or kill orders require complete execution or none at all, which can be beneficial in particular scenarios. By grasping the nuances of these order types, traders can make informed decisions that align with their trading strategies and risk management practices.
How Are Immediate or Cancel Orders Processed?
Understand the Verification Protocols in Order Processing
The processing of immediate or cancel orders depends on sophisticated system verification protocols. Automated checks swiftly confirm asset availability within milliseconds before allocating resources to the order. This procedure guarantees that only executable segments advance through the matching engine, significantly minimizing the risk of failed transactions and boosting overall trading efficiency.
These verification processes are vital for upholding the integrity of the trading system. By ensuring that orders are processed only under optimal conditions, traders can avoid unnecessary complications and enhance their overall trading experience. Effective system verification is a cornerstone of modern trading platforms, enabling traders to execute orders with assurance.
Investigate Factors Affecting Fill Rates for Successful Execution
Several elements influence the fill rates of immediate or cancel orders. Factors such as market depth, liquidity levels, and price alignment collectively determine the success rates of these orders. Traders should diligently monitor these variables before submitting their orders to boost their chances of successful execution and ensure their strategies are aligned with real-time market conditions.
In highly liquid markets, for instance, fill rates typically improve due to a surplus of buy and sell orders, facilitating smoother transactions. Conversely, illiquid markets may present challenges in completely executing orders. Understanding these dynamics is essential for traders aiming to optimize their trading strategies based on current market conditions and maximize potential profitability.
Effectively Manage the Outcomes of Partial Fulfillment in Trading
When an immediate or cancel order is partially fulfilled, the remaining quantities are promptly cancelled following the initial processing. This mechanism maintains account integrity without necessitating additional manual intervention. Traders can trust that their orders are managed efficiently, even in complex trading environments, allowing them to focus on their next strategic moves without distractions.
Managing the outcomes of partial fulfillment is crucial for sustaining a disciplined trading approach. By ensuring that unfulfilled segments are cancelled immediately, traders can sidestep complications linked to lingering orders that could disrupt their overall strategy. This clarity in execution empowers traders to concentrate on future trades while maintaining a proactive stance in their trading activities.
Research-Driven Advantages of Immediate or Cancel Orders
Enhance Efficiency in High-Volume Trading Scenarios
Research indicates that immediate or cancel orders significantly boost efficiency, especially in high-volume trading situations. Studies show that shorter holding periods correlate with reduced slippage costs, allowing traders to quickly reallocate capital across various opportunities. This enhanced efficiency is crucial for traders aiming to optimize their portfolios and achieve consistent profitability.
In fast-paced markets, the ability to execute trades instantly can greatly influence overall performance. Immediate or cancel orders allow for rapid capital reallocation, enabling traders to seize opportunities as they arise. This agility is particularly beneficial in markets characterized by high volatility and swift price changes, ensuring traders remain competitive and responsive.
Implement Effective Risk Management Strategies
- Immediate execution reduces exposure to market volatility.
- Automatic cancellation of unfulfilled portions mitigates risks.
- Clarifies orders in dynamic environments.
- Prevents stale orders from interfering with trading strategies.
Risk management is a vital aspect of trading, and immediate or cancel orders play an important role in this regard. By ensuring immediate execution and automatic cancellation of unfulfilled segments, traders can effectively manage their exposure to fluctuating market conditions. This is especially critical in volatile settings where quick decision-making is essential for success.
The clarity provided by IOC orders enhances traders’ abilities to navigate fast-paced markets. By preventing stale orders from remaining active, traders can maintain a more accurate understanding of market conditions, ultimately supporting more disciplined decision-making and strategic planning in their trading activities.
Analyze Performance Metrics for Ongoing Improvement
Data analyses reveal improved execution ratios when immediate or cancel orders are aligned with existing market depth. This alignment supports disciplined decision-making frameworks over extended periods, allowing traders to refine their strategies based on empirical evidence. Performance metrics are crucial for evaluating the effectiveness of trading tactics and ensuring continuous improvement.
Traders utilizing immediate or cancel orders can leverage performance metrics to assess their execution success. By analyzing historical data, traders can identify trends and patterns that inform their future trading strategies, enabling them to enhance their decision-making processes and maintain a competitive edge in the market.
Recognize the Importance of Preserving Liquidity in Trading
Academic research demonstrates how immediate or cancel mechanisms enhance order book efficiency. By preventing stale orders from persisting, IOC orders contribute to tighter spreads and more accurate price discovery. This preservation of liquidity is essential for maintaining healthy market conditions and ensuring the efficient operation of trading platforms.
In markets facing limited liquidity, the existence of stale orders can skew pricing and create inefficiencies. Immediate or cancel orders help mitigate this issue by ensuring that only relevant orders remain active. This contributes to a more accurate portrayal of supply and demand dynamics within the market, fostering a more stable trading environment for all participants.
Reduce Transaction Costs to Improve Profitability
Numerous empirical studies have shown significant reductions in overall transaction costs associated with immediate or cancel orders. This effect is particularly notable in fragmented markets, where swift cancellations prevent unnecessary fee accumulations and slippage. Lowering transaction costs is a key goal for traders seeking to enhance their profitability and overall trading success.
By utilizing IOC orders, traders can streamline their trading processes and minimize costs related to delayed executions. This efficiency not only boosts individual trading performance but also contributes to a more competitive trading landscape overall, benefiting traders who prioritize cost-effectiveness in their strategies.
What Are the Possible Disadvantages to Consider in Trading?
Recognize the Impact of Unfilled Orders
A significant disadvantage of immediate or cancel orders is the risk of unfilled requests. Missed executions can disrupt planned entries, compelling traders to explore alternative strategies that may incur higher fees or result in delayed positioning within active sessions. This unpredictability can complicate trading strategies and lead to unforeseen financial consequences.
Traders must be prepared for situations where their IOC orders do not achieve full execution. This scenario may require adjustments to their trading plans, potentially leading to increased costs or missed opportunities. Understanding these consequences is vital for effective risk management and strategic trading.
Assess the Cost Implications Overview
While fees apply only to completed segments of immediate or cancel orders, repeated attempts to execute orders can lead to cumulative expenses. Traders should diligently assess their trading volume before each attempt to avoid unnecessary costs. This scrutiny is essential for maintaining profitability in trading activities and ensuring that financial resources are utilized efficiently.
Cost implications may vary based on the trading platform and specific market conditions. Traders should familiarize themselves with the fee structures related to their orders to prevent unexpected expenses. Careful planning and thorough analysis can effectively mitigate these costs, ensuring that trading remains profitable and sustainable over time.
How Do Market Conditions Affect Order Outcomes?
Market conditions greatly influence the outcomes of immediate or cancel orders. Rapid shifts in supply and demand frequently decrease the likelihood of order fulfillment, emphasizing the necessity of pre-trade analysis. Traders should remain vigilant in monitoring market dynamics to avoid frequent expirations of their orders and optimize their chances of successful execution.
In volatile markets, the probability of order fulfillment can vary significantly. Traders must adapt their strategies to align with current market conditions, ensuring that their orders remain actionable and viable. This adaptability is crucial for achieving successful trading outcomes and navigating the complexities present in modern financial markets.
Be Aware of Risks Associated with Regulatory Compliance
Remaining compliant with evolving trading regulations may impose additional restrictions on order placements. This can result in unexpected rejections or modifications that disrupt intended execution strategies. Traders must stay informed about regulatory developments to avoid compliance-related operational costs and ensure smooth trading operations over time.
The landscape of trading regulations is constantly evolving, and traders need to keep updated on these changes. Understanding the implications of regulatory compliance is essential for ensuring seamless trading operations and minimizing potential disruptions, ultimately supporting a stable trading environment.
Adopt Best Practices for Effective Order Execution
Utilize Strategies for Optimal Platform Configuration
To enhance the effectiveness of immediate or cancel orders, users should optimize their trading platform settings. Configuring the interface to display real-time status updates allows for quick identification of completed versus cancelled segments during live trading. This visibility is crucial for making informed trading decisions and successfully executing orders.
Traders can gain a competitive advantage by customizing their dashboards to highlight key metrics and alerts related to IOC orders. By prioritizing this information, traders can act swiftly and make informed decisions, improving their overall trading experience. A well-optimized platform can significantly enhance execution efficiency and trading outcomes.
Implement Continuous Monitoring and Adjustment Techniques
Consistent oversight is essential for refining order sizes or price levels to maintain alignment with changing liquidity conditions. Traders should continuously monitor market environments and adjust their immediate or cancel orders accordingly to stay within their initial parameters. This proactive strategy ensures sustained trading effectiveness and responsiveness to market dynamics.
Utilizing analytical tools and real-time data feeds can assist traders in making informed adjustments. By remaining attuned to market trends, traders can optimize their strategies and increase their chances of successful executions. Regular monitoring is critical for adapting to evolving market conditions and capitalizing on potential trading opportunities.
Ensure Compliance and Maintain Accurate Documentation
Keeping accurate logs and documentation supports review processes, helping traders refine future usage patterns through recorded results and observed execution trends. Maintaining detailed records of immediate or cancel orders can yield valuable insights into trading performance and regulatory compliance, enhancing overall trading practices.
Traders should implement systematic methods for documenting their order placements, including timestamps and execution outcomes. This practice not only aids in compliance but also facilitates retrospective analysis, enabling traders to pinpoint areas for strategic improvement and refine their trading methodologies.
Frequently Asked Questions About Immediate or Cancel Orders
What is an immediate or cancel order?
An immediate or cancel order is a type of trading instruction that requires immediate execution of all or part of the order, with any unfilled portions automatically cancelled, ensuring swift trading actions.
How does an immediate or cancel order differ from other orders?
Unlike traditional orders, an immediate or cancel order prioritizes prompt execution, cancelling any unfilled portions immediately, while other orders may remain open until they are completely filled or cancelled.
What are the benefits of using immediate or cancel orders?
Immediate or cancel orders enhance trading efficiency, minimize the risk of stale orders impacting market conditions, and provide clarity in fast-paced trading environments, making them particularly valuable in volatile markets.
What factors can affect the fill rate of an immediate or cancel order?
Factors influencing fill rates include market depth, liquidity levels, and price alignment. Traders must closely monitor these conditions to optimize their chances of successful execution and ensure their strategies are effective.
Are there risks associated with immediate or cancel orders?
Yes, potential risks include unfilled requests that can disrupt trading plans, cost implications from repeated attempts, and changing market conditions that can affect order outcomes, requiring effective risk management.
How can I effectively set up immediate or cancel orders?
To set up immediate or cancel orders effectively, configure alerts and thresholds in advance, and closely monitor market conditions to ensure alignment with your trading strategy for timely execution.
What should I do if my immediate or cancel order is partially filled?
If your order is partially filled, it's important to reassess your trading strategy and consider alternative approaches to reach your intended positions while managing any associated risks.
How do market conditions impact immediate or cancel orders?
Market conditions can significantly affect the success of immediate or cancel orders. Rapid shifts in supply and demand may reduce the chances of order completion, highlighting the importance of market awareness.
What are the compliance considerations for immediate or cancel orders?
Traders must adhere to evolving trading regulations, which can impose constraints on order placements and may lead to unexpected rejections or modifications that disrupt trading strategies.
How can I improve my immediate or cancel order execution?
Improving execution involves configuring your trading platform for real-time updates, continuously monitoring market conditions, and maintaining accurate records for analysis and strategic refinement.
Connect with Us on Facebook Today!
The Article Immediate Or Cancel Order: Understanding Order Types Made Easy Was Found On https://limitsofstrategy.com
